Poster – Economic Boycott of Germany – Tel-Aviv, 1935

"LaYeshuv HaIvri!" proclamation issued by the survey commission regarding the "Transfer" and the boycott of German goods, calling for a general boycott of Germany. Tel-Aviv: A. Moses printing press, 1935.
"Since the day of the Nazi party rise to power in Germany, the open hatred towards Jews was of its leading political plans…the third Reich is our enemy and we must fight back. We do not have any army or warships, nor tanks or airplanes, which we could send to protect German Jewry, like any other nation. But we have one weapon: declaring an economic war against Germany. A total boycott of German goods…". 63X92 cm. Good-Fair condition. Stains, folding-marks, creases and minor tears.
